Blurred

Written by Jacob Ibrag

I can’t promise that you’ll understand. A dream

featuring faces blurred by my fingerprints. Affects. It was a

speech, and I was preaching. Finger towards the moon, we weren’t

strangers. Not anymore. Blurred faces staring at me, ‘I can’t promise

that you’ll understand. A dream featuring a girl and her warning.’
